Explore the Rich History of McLeod Plantation Historic Site
Discover the intricate history of McLeod Plantation, a historical landmark in Charleston, SC, highlighting the narratives of slavery and Gullah culture.
Nestled in Charleston, South Carolina, McLeod Plantation Historic Site offers visitors a profound glimpse into the region's complex past, showcasing the lives of enslaved people and the Gullah culture.

Getting There
-
Public Bus
From downtown Charleston, walk to the nearest bus stop along King Street. Catch the CARTA bus number 40 (James Island) heading towards James Island. The bus ride will take approximately 30 minutes. Get off at the stop closest to the intersection of Folly Road and Country Club Drive. From there, walk approximately 10 minutes along Country Club Drive to reach McLeod Plantation Historic Site at 325 Country Club Dr, Charleston, SC 29412.
-
Bicycle
If you prefer to cycle, you can rent a bike from one of the local bike rental shops in downtown Charleston. Start your ride heading south on Meeting Street, then turn left onto Broad Street. Continue to East Bay Street, which turns into Folly Road. Follow Folly Road for about 3.5 miles until you reach Country Club Drive. Turn left on Country Club Drive, and you will find McLeod Plantation Historic Site at 325 Country Club Dr, Charleston, SC 29412.
-
Ride Share
Use a ride-sharing service like Uber or Lyft. Open the app and set your destination to 'McLeod Plantation Historic Site, 325 Country Club Dr, Charleston, SC 29412'. The driver will navigate you directly to the site. The ride from downtown Charleston typically takes around 15 to 20 minutes, depending on traffic.
